Officer Francois Sibblies was suspended for 35 days by the Irvington Police Department in 2021. According to the record, the suspension stemmed from Sibblies using an unauthorized electronic device while guarding a prisoner and reporting late for duty. He was also subject to 80 hours of departmental training. The agency did not report the sustained charges.
Officer Sibblies was suspended for a total of (35) days, stemming from investigations relative to him violating departmental rules & regulations by: Utilizing an unauthorized electronic device while guarding a prisoner and reporting late for duty. In addition the Officer is subject to 80 hours of departmental training.

What is Francois Sibblies's major discipline record at Irvington Police Department?
Francois Sibblies has one major discipline record at Irvington Police Department in the New Jersey Attorney General's 2020-2025 releases, from 2021. These are final, adjudicated actions, not allegations.
How large is Irvington Police Department, the department Francois Sibblies worked for?
Irvington Police Department reported 174 sworn officers to the FBI for 2025. This is department-level context from the FBI's Law Enforcement Employees census, not a statement about Francois Sibblies individually.
